
Stop the Warp: Dealing with Spring-back in Auto Interiors
Ever pull a part out of a thermoforming mold only to watch it slowly twist or shrink right in front of you? It’s frustrating. You’ve done the work, but the part just won’t stay put. Usually, this happens because the material is holding onto internal stress. If those stresses don’t get shaken out during the heating phase, they’ll come back to haunt you the second the part leaves the tool.
The problem with “bulk heating”
Most shops just throw the whole part into a standard oven and hope for the best. But here’s the thing: your parts aren’t flat sheets. They have thick spots and thin walls. The thin areas get hot fast, while the thick sections are still lagging behind. That mismatch creates a tug-of-war inside the plastic. We’ve found a better way. Instead of one big heat blast, we use IR zonal control. Think of it like a custom heat map. You can crank up the power on the heavy-duty sections and dial it back on the edges so you don’t scorch them. It lets the polymer chains actually relax. When the material is truly “calm,” it stays where you put it.
Getting the stress out
It’s not just about getting the heat in—it’s about how you handle it. If a part cools too fast or unevenly, it warps. Simple as that. We mix short-wave IR (which digs deep into the material) with medium-wave IR (which keeps the surface stable). It’s basically a way to “bake out” the tension. The result? You stop wasting time on manual trimming. You stop tossing rejected batches into the scrap bin. The parts just… fit.
The trade-offs (Because nothing is free)
Now, I’ll be honest: this adds some weight to your setup. You aren’t just flipping a single power switch anymore. You’re dealing with a matrix of PID controllers and a lot more wiring. It takes a bit more brainpower to set up. And you’ve got to watch your temps. High-density IR arrays gethot. If you don’t have your cooling fans and ventilation dialed in, you’ll cook your own electronics. If the airflow is off, your sensors start to drift. And once the sensors lie to you, your dimensional stability goes right out the window. So, don’t skimp on the fans.
